Smart Education is recruiting a Learning Support Assistant to join a secondary SEMH PRU in West Bromwich.

This is a rewarding opportunity for a Learning Support Assistant who is passionate about supporting young people with Social, Emotional, and Mental Health (SEMH) needs and helping them achieve positive outcomes in education.

About the Role

As a Learning Support Assistant, you will support KS3 and KS4 pupils within a specialist PRU setting. The successful Learning Support Assistant will work closely with teachers to support learning, promote positive behaviour, and help pupils develop socially, emotionally, and academically.

Job Responsibilities of a Learning Support Assistant

Provide 1:1 and small-group support for pupils with SEMH needs

Support KS3 and KS4 pupils within a PRU environment

Assist teachers with delivering engaging lessons

Manage and de-escalate challenging behaviour effectively

Support pupils' social, emotional, and academic development
